Ajax(Asynchronous JavaScript and XML) 通过XMLHttp对象,开发人员可以在应用程序的任何地方初始化HTTP请求。这些请求以XML的格式返回(或者是其他的格式,如:json)。微软的IE5.0引入了一个名为MSXML的ActiveX程序库,Firefox中也实现 ...
分类:
Web程序 时间:
2016-06-30 16:08:47
阅读次数:
219
一、JavaScript惰性函数functioncreateXHR(){
varxhr=null;
try{
//FireFox,Opera8.0+,Safari,IE7+
xhr=newXMLHttpRequest();
}catch(e){
//InternetExplorer
try{
xhr=newActiveXObject("Msxml2.XMLHTTP");
}catch(e){
try{
xhr=newActiveXObject("Mic..
分类:
编程语言 时间:
2016-06-30 08:43:20
阅读次数:
180
The XMLHttpRequest object (also known as the XMLHTTP object in Internet Explorer) is at the core of today's most exciting AJAX web applications. But a ...
分类:
编程语言 时间:
2016-06-21 15:42:46
阅读次数:
472
编写Ajax 创建Ajax对象 ActiveXObject("Microsoft.XMLHTTP") XMLHttpRequest() 连接服务器, open(方法,文件名,异步传输) 同步和异步 发送请求 send() 请求监控状态 onreadystatechange事件 -readystate ...
分类:
Web程序 时间:
2016-06-20 20:47:09
阅读次数:
179
<html> <head> <title>通过ajax调用WebServive服务</title> </head> <script type="text/javascript"> function ReturnAjaxXmlHttp(){ vat xmlhttp; try{ //创建XMLHttpR ...
分类:
Web程序 时间:
2016-06-14 00:59:22
阅读次数:
163
javascript/js的ajax的GET请求: <script type="text/javascript"> /* 创建 XMLHttpRequest 对象 */ var xmlHttp; function GetXmlHttpObject(){ if (window.XMLHttpReque ...
分类:
Web程序 时间:
2016-06-08 10:38:36
阅读次数:
129
(1)onreadystatechange 属性onreadystatechange 属性存有处理服务器响应的函数。下面的代码定义一个空的函数,可同时对 onreadystatechange 属性进行设置: xmlHttp.onreadystatechange=function(){// 我们需要在 ...
分类:
Web程序 时间:
2016-06-02 11:30:38
阅读次数:
142
functiongetHTTPObject(){if(typeofXMLHttpRequest=="undefined")XMLHttpRequest=function(){try{returnnewActiveXObject("Msxml2.XMLHTTP.6.0");}catch(e){}try{returnnewActiveXObject("Msxml2.XMLHTTP.3.0");}catch(e){}try{returnnewActiveXObject("Msxml2.XMLHTTP");}catc..
分类:
Web程序 时间:
2016-05-26 14:54:16
阅读次数:
687
ajax的原理大家可以看上图如何获得Ajax对象?XMLHttpRequest没有标准化,要区分浏览器。functiongetXhr(){varxhr=null;if(window.XMLHttpRequest){//非ie浏览器xhr=newXMLHttpRequest();}else{//ie浏览器xhr=newActiveXObject(‘MicroSoft.XMLHttp‘);}returnxhr;}下面我把代码贴..
分类:
Web程序 时间:
2016-05-14 01:10:12
阅读次数:
312
document.readyState的几种状态 0-uninitialized:XML 对象被产生,但没有任何文件被加载。 1-loading:加载程序进行中,但文件尚未开始解析。 2-loaded:部分的文件已经加载且进行解析,但对象模型尚未生效。 3-interactive:仅对已加载的部分文 ...
分类:
Web程序 时间:
2016-05-13 11:28:14
阅读次数:
190